In this review I'll deal with the first person shooter "Americas Army 3" (AA3). The special thing about AA3 is, that it's not a game by e.g. EA featuring US Soldiers to play, but it is a game by the US Army in order to give people an understanding of the US Army, and this is what makes the game special (more regarding this later). Gameplay
Gameplay
Even if there is not a "real" singleplayer mode for Americas Army 3, the developers worked on a story the game is based on. The Country of "Czervania" attacked the "Republik Demokratzny za ta Ostregals" due to jealousy on their development & wealth gained within the last period of time. While the country developed, the politicians missed it to strengthen it's military forces which makes them call for a help in the international community ...
(Read the full story here !) AA3 features 4 playable classes, with 4 different weapons:
- • Rifleman
• Automatic Rifleman
• Grenadier
• Squad Designated Marksman

Single-/Multiplayer
Single-/Multiplayer
Some of you might ask now, why the Czervanian Army can't be played: the game has been developed to recruit new people for the US Army, that's why you can fight as US Soldier only, even if you're on Multiplayer, the enemy team will be displayed as Czervanian Army, but so are you for them.
Well, as I already mentioned, AA3 doesn't really have a Singleplayer. The "missions" available in the singleplayer mode are training/tutorial missions. These trainings show you how to use the featured weapons, & how to do stuff later. These trainings have to be played, otherwise there's just one weapon available for you. On the one hand it's good to know to use the weapons, but on the other hand some trainings are annoying due to the fact that your "teacher" talks to much, especially during the "lesson" in which you learn how to revive & heal teammates.
The multiplayer mode forms the game itself. Featuring 5 maps in a land based, industry, city and village style as well as a city divided by a bridge, there is a big variety, even if some more maps would have been appreciated. The game has 6 different game modes, namly:
- • VIP
• Activated Object
• Carryable Object
• Assault
• Take & Hold
• Classic

Overall Conclusion:
Overall Conclusion:
After watching a gameplay video for the game you might be sceptic thinking "This? For Free?", but after you downloaded the game you'll see it is for free, and as good as it was displayed in the video. Like every other game, also AA3 has some bugs, mostly it's not that bad, but if your weapon buggs it's just annoying. Sadly the developers excluded vehicles in AA3, which is hardly understandable since this game has been made to represent the US Army, and vehicles, such as tanks, are an important part. Furthermore the time taken for the download (3 - 4 hours) was really long. Anyway AA3 includes a lot of realistic things, but which doesn't make the game complicated, aside from that it's not only senseless shooting, as you have to play tactically to reach your goal. Americas Army 3 is one of the best (or the best?) first person shooter, available for free and can definately compete with it's with costs equivalents. The download is definately worth it, even if it takes that long !
